北京的开源数据分析平台普遍具备以下优点:灵活性高、成本低、社区支持强、可扩展性强。这些优点使得它们成为数据分析领域的热门选择。其中,灵活性高是一个非常重要的因素,因为开源平台通常允许用户根据自己的需求进行定制,这大大提高了工作效率。开源数据分析平台的灵活性使得它们能够适应不同规模、不同性质的企业需求。开发者可以自由选择所需的模块和功能,甚至可以自行开发和集成新的组件。此外,开源平台的源代码是公开的,用户可以根据需要进行修改和优化,从而实现更高效的数据分析和处理。
一、灵活性高
开源数据分析平台的灵活性主要体现在以下几个方面:定制化需求、适应多种数据源、支持多种编程语言、模块化设计。开源平台通常提供了丰富的API接口和插件系统,用户可以根据自己的需求进行定制。例如,用户可以根据具体的业务需求选择合适的数据处理模块和算法模型。此外,开源平台通常支持多种数据源的接入,包括关系型数据库、NoSQL数据库、文件系统等,这使得用户可以灵活地选择和管理数据来源。开源平台还支持多种编程语言,如Python、R、Java等,用户可以根据自己的编程习惯选择合适的语言进行开发。模块化设计使得用户可以根据需要选择和组合不同的功能模块,从而实现更高效的数据分析和处理。
二、成本低
北京的开源数据分析平台具有显著的成本优势。首先,开源软件通常是免费的,这大大降低了企业的初始投入成本。企业无需支付高额的许可费用和维护费用,只需投入一定的人力资源进行平台的部署和维护即可。其次,开源平台的社区支持和文档资料非常丰富,用户可以通过社区获得免费的技术支持和交流经验,从而减少了企业的培训和咨询费用。此外,开源平台的灵活性和可扩展性使得企业可以根据自己的需求进行定制和优化,从而提高了工作效率和数据处理能力,进一步降低了运营成本。
三、社区支持强
开源数据分析平台的社区支持是其一大优势。开源社区通常由全球范围内的开发者和用户组成,大家共同参与平台的开发、维护和优化。用户可以通过社区获得最新的技术动态、开发文档和使用指南,还可以通过论坛、邮件列表等渠道与其他用户交流经验和解决问题。社区的活跃度和参与度越高,平台的技术支持和发展速度也就越快。此外,社区的开放性和透明度使得用户可以随时了解平台的开发进展和未来规划,从而更好地进行技术选型和决策。
四、可扩展性强
开源数据分析平台的可扩展性主要体现在以下几个方面:水平扩展、垂直扩展、插件系统、API接口。水平扩展指的是平台可以通过增加节点和服务器来提升处理能力,从而满足大规模数据分析的需求。垂直扩展则指的是通过优化硬件配置和系统架构来提升平台的性能。插件系统和API接口使得用户可以根据自己的需求进行功能扩展和集成。例如,用户可以通过插件系统添加新的数据处理模块和算法模型,或者通过API接口与其他系统进行数据交换和协同工作。可扩展性强的开源平台不仅能够适应当前的业务需求,还能够随着业务的发展和变化进行灵活调整,从而保持长期的竞争优势。
五、具体案例分析
为了更好地理解北京开源数据分析平台的优点,我们可以通过一些具体的案例进行分析。某大型互联网公司的数据分析平台:该公司选择了一个开源数据分析平台,利用其灵活性和可扩展性,建立了一个高效的数据处理和分析系统。通过定制化开发和集成多种数据源,该公司实现了对海量数据的实时处理和分析,提高了业务决策的准确性和时效性。此外,开源平台的社区支持和丰富的文档资源使得该公司在平台的部署和维护过程中得到了很好的技术支持和指导,降低了运营成本。某金融机构的数据分析平台:该金融机构选择了一个开源数据分析平台,用于风险控制和市场分析。平台的灵活性使得该机构可以根据自己的业务需求进行定制化开发,集成多种数据处理和分析工具,提高了数据分析的效率和准确性。通过社区支持和技术交流,该机构在平台的使用过程中得到了及时的技术支持和解决方案,降低了运营风险和成本。
六、技术选型和决策
在选择开源数据分析平台时,企业需要考虑多个因素,以确保选择的技术方案能够满足业务需求和发展规划。技术选型的主要考虑因素包括:平台的功能和性能、社区的活跃度和支持力度、技术文档和资源的丰富程度、平台的可扩展性和灵活性、与现有系统的兼容性和集成能力。企业可以通过对比不同平台的功能和性能,评估其在数据处理和分析方面的优势和不足,从而选择最合适的技术方案。此外,企业还需要考虑平台的社区支持和技术资源,确保在平台的使用过程中能够获得及时的技术支持和解决方案。平台的可扩展性和灵活性也是技术选型的重要因素,企业需要选择能够适应业务发展和变化的技术方案,确保平台的长期稳定和高效运行。与现有系统的兼容性和集成能力也是技术选型的重要考虑因素,企业需要选择能够与现有系统无缝集成的平台,确保数据的流畅和高效传输。
七、未来发展趋势
随着数据分析技术的不断发展和应用场景的不断扩展,开源数据分析平台的未来发展趋势也逐渐明晰。主要趋势包括:人工智能和机器学习的集成、云计算和大数据技术的结合、实时数据处理和分析、数据隐私和安全的增强。人工智能和机器学习技术的发展使得开源数据分析平台能够提供更加智能化和高效的数据处理和分析工具,提高了数据分析的准确性和预测能力。云计算和大数据技术的结合使得开源数据分析平台能够更加灵活和高效地处理海量数据,降低了硬件成本和维护难度。实时数据处理和分析的需求不断增加,促使开源平台不断优化和提升数据处理的速度和效率,以满足业务的实时决策需求。数据隐私和安全的增强是开源数据分析平台未来发展的重要方向,平台需要通过技术手段和管理措施,确保数据的安全和隐私保护,降低数据泄露和滥用的风险。
八、结论和展望
北京开源数据分析平台凭借其灵活性高、成本低、社区支持强、可扩展性强等优势,成为数据分析领域的热门选择。企业在选择和使用开源数据分析平台时,需要考虑多个因素,包括平台的功能和性能、社区支持和技术资源、可扩展性和灵活性、与现有系统的兼容性和集成能力等。通过合理的技术选型和决策,企业可以充分发挥开源数据分析平台的优势,提高数据处理和分析的效率和准确性,降低运营成本和风险。未来,随着人工智能、云计算、大数据等技术的不断发展,开源数据分析平台将会迎来更加广阔的发展前景,为企业的数据分析和业务决策提供更加智能化和高效的解决方案。
相关问答FAQs:
北京开源数据分析平台的特点是什么?
北京的开源数据分析平台以其灵活性、可扩展性和强大的社区支持而著称。与传统的商业数据分析软件相比,开源平台通常提供更高的自由度,用户可以根据自身需求定制功能。这些平台通常支持多种编程语言,如Python、R和SQL,用户可以根据自己的技术背景选择最适合的工具。此外,开源平台的社区活跃,提供丰富的文档和教程,用户可以通过论坛、GitHub等渠道获取帮助和交流经验。
另外,开源平台通常具有良好的数据处理能力,能够处理大规模数据集,并支持多种数据源的接入。这使得企业可以灵活地整合来自不同系统的数据,从而获得更全面的分析结果。用户还可以利用开源平台的可视化工具,创建直观的图表和仪表盘,帮助决策者快速理解数据背后的含义。
在北京使用开源数据分析平台的优势有哪些?
在北京,使用开源数据分析平台有许多独特的优势。首先,由于北京是科技和创新的中心,许多企业和机构都在积极探索大数据和人工智能的应用,开源数据分析工具能够帮助他们快速实现数据驱动决策。许多开源工具如Apache Hadoop、Apache Spark和Pandas等,能够高效处理和分析海量数据,帮助企业在激烈的市场竞争中保持领先地位。
其次,北京聚集了大量的技术人才和数据科学家,他们对开源技术的熟悉程度较高。这为企业在实施和维护开源数据分析平台提供了良好的基础,减少了对外部咨询服务的依赖。此外,许多高校和研究机构也在积极研究开源数据分析技术,推动了技术的进步和应用的普及。
另外,开源数据分析平台的成本效益也是一个不可忽视的优势。与商业软件相比,开源工具通常没有许可费用,企业可以将更多的预算投入到数据分析的人才培养和技术研发中。这种灵活的资金运用,使得企业能够在快速变化的市场环境中更具竞争力。
如何选择适合自己的开源数据分析平台?
选择合适的开源数据分析平台需要考虑多个因素。首先,要明确自己的数据分析需求,确定所需的功能和技术栈。例如,如果需要进行深度学习分析,TensorFlow和PyTorch等工具可能更为合适;如果主要进行数据清洗和处理,Pandas和Apache Spark则是不错的选择。
其次,评估团队的技术能力也是关键。不同的开源工具有不同的学习曲线,团队成员的背景和经验将直接影响平台的实施和使用效率。如果团队对某种编程语言或工具熟悉,选择相关的开源平台将会更为顺利。此外,考虑社区支持也是重要的一环。活跃的社区可以提供丰富的资源和解决方案,帮助用户快速解决问题。
在做出最终选择时,还需要考虑平台的可扩展性和集成能力。未来数据量可能会大幅增加,选择一个能够灵活扩展和与其他系统无缝集成的开源平台,将为企业的长远发展打下坚实基础。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。